Madison Zavitz, cast for the role of Margot in an upcoming production of “Legally Blonde: The Musical” works with Poco, a Maltese, during auditions for the role of Bruiser. ‘Legally Blonde: The Musical’, a collaboration between BGSU Department of Theater and Film, Cutie’s Fund and Planned Pethood, will open at BGSU on Thursday, April 24.
